What's a '52 Tele go for?
A real one. I know '59 LP's are in the hundreds of thousands. I've seen a couple '66 strats for $10 grand. Just wondering, not buying.

In the height of the market, say in 2006 or 2007, folks at guitar shows would advertise early 50's Teles for $28K-$40K. A '52 is the first year they said "Telecaster" on the headstock, so that particular year usually commands a higher price in the market.
Take a look at Vintage Guitar Magazine to see what folks are asking for them THIS month (GRIN). Or, just call Gruhn in Nashville, or Elderly Instruments in Lansing, Michigan and ask if they've seen any for sale lately - there aren't THAT many of 'em ... Merry Christmas, Dana O. |

Hmmm. Jay Rosen has a clean '52 Esquire for $29,250 and a '51 Nocaster for $57,575. Gruhn has a '53 Telecaster (and a lot of the greats played '53s) with a replaced switch tip for $37,500. If you can handle lots of overspray (over original finish) and replaced pots, Gruhn also has a '52 for $15k.
